Thanks to GamesIndustry, we have new insight into the UK gaming market for October 2023.
Super Mario Bros. Wonder was the third biggest physical game of the month. However, it doesn’t appear on the digital chart as Nintendo doesn’t provide data. Looking at physical sales, Super Mario Bros. Wonder saw the biggest Mario launch on Switch, with 3,000 more sales after two weeks than Super Mario Odyssey and 13,000 more than Super Mario 3D All-Stars. GamesIndustry believes it’s likely the biggest Mario launch in UK history with digital factored in.
Famitsu software sales (11/6/23 – 11/12/23) – Top 30
Posted on 1 year ago by Brian(@NE_Brian) in News, Switch | 0 comments
This week’s expanded Japanese software sales are as follows:
1. [NSW] Super Mario Bros. Wonder – 65,017 / 975,276
2. [PS5]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name – 63,319 / NEW
3. [PS4] Like a Dragon Gaiden: The Man Who Erased His Name – 60,134 / NEW
4. [PS5] Call of Duty: Modern Warfare III – 22,132
5. [PS4] WarioWare: Move It – 13,340 / NEW
6. [PS4] Call of Duty: Modern Warfare III – 8,962 / NEW
7. [NSW] Fashion Dreamer – 8,166 / 39,050
8. [NSW] Pikmin 4 – 7,511 / 948,207
9. [NSW] Animal Crossing: New Horizons – 7,186 / 7,573,156
10. [NSW] Jinsei Game for Nintendo Switch – 5,913 / 77,301

Original (11/2): WarioWare: Move It is the next game that the Nintendo Switch Online app is featuring with user icons.
Over the next three weeks, you’ll be able to claim different designs based on the game with My Nintendo Platinum Points. The usual lineup includes characters, backgrounds, and frames. Characters are 10 Platinum Points each while the backgrounds and frames go for 5 each.

Tesura Games, along with Plug In Digital and Bedtime Digital Games, today announced that it’s working on a physical release of Figment 1 and 2 on Switch. The two titles combined have sold over one million copies worldwide.
Not only is a standard edition planned, but a collector’s edition as well. The latter includes both games complete-on-cart, a premium box, themed cleaning cloth featuring Clockwork Town, a double-sided poster with key art, The Art of Figment (art book filled with illustrations), two-disc original soundtracks with songs from both games by Stöj Snak, and a jester head double “No Work, Only Play” pin set.
